Coffee with Steven

This morning I shared coffee and cookies with Steven. Steven told me he has lived on the streets since his wife died four years ago. As a Vietnam era vet he feels a special love for his country and spoke with pride about his service. "The Willamette Valley is full of a lot of homeless vets..." he said. "I wish more could be done for us."

With the recent round of snow and ice, Steven took advantage of warming centers at several local churches. "They feed us and it's pretty comfortable. Real nice." He proudly tugged at the new jacket he received at one of the churches. "It's nice and warm," he said.

While ordering our treats at the coffee shop, Steven eyed the pastries with delight. He opted for the Valentine's Day cookies because they were on sale, 2 for $1.00. We got four. "I can't eat that other stuff anyway, too tough and I don't have teeth." He looked back at the cookies as they were being boxed up. "And that pink frosting looks real good!" he told me. It did look good.

Eating heart shaped cookies on the street this Sunday morning. Thank you for sharing a little bit of your day with me, Steven.
